首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何重用此Android按钮?

在Android开发中,如何重用此Android按钮是至关重要的,因为它是用户交互的核心组件。以下是一些建议,可以帮助您在开发过程中重用Android按钮:

  1. 使用资源文件

在Android Studio中,您可以使用资源文件来定义按钮样式、颜色和文本。通过在res/values文件夹下创建一个名为styles.xml的资源文件,然后定义您的按钮样式,您可以确保在整个应用程序中保持一致的样式。

  1. 使用布局

在Android应用程序中,使用布局文件来定义按钮的位置和大小。通过在res/layout文件夹下创建一个布局文件,然后定义您的按钮组件,您可以确保按钮在屏幕上显示正确。

  1. 使用Java代码

在Android应用程序中,使用Java代码来处理按钮的事件。通过在java文件夹下创建一个类,然后定义您的按钮和处理事件的方法,您可以确保按钮事件被正确处理。

  1. 使用XML布局

在Android应用程序中,使用XML布局来定义按钮和其他UI元素的位置和大小。通过在res/layout文件夹下创建一个布局文件,然后定义您的按钮和其他UI元素的位置和大小,您可以确保按钮在屏幕上正确显示。

  1. 使用资源文件

在Android应用程序中,使用资源文件来定义按钮的图像。通过在res/drawable文件夹下创建一个图像文件,然后定义您的按钮图像,您可以确保按钮使用正确的图像。

总之,在Android应用程序中重用按钮需要使用不同的方法,包括资源文件、布局、Java代码和XML布局。通过使用这些方法,您可以确保按钮在应用程序中正确显示,并且可以处理用户交互。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

android开关按钮

刚开始接触开关样式的按钮是在IOS系统上面,它的切换以及滑动十分帅气,深入人心。 所谓的开关按钮,就是只有2个状态:on和off,下图就是系统IOS 7上开关按钮效果。...所以,要想看如何实现滑动切换的效果,必须了解这些控件的实现方式。下面,让我们查看下android开发文档,看看这些是如何实现使用的。...                            canvas    在画布上绘制背景 protected boolean verifyDrawable (Drawable who) 如果你的视图子类显示他自己的可视化对象,他将要重写方法并且为了显示可绘制返回...操作允许进行绘制时有动画效果。   确认当重写从方法时,需调用父类相应方法。...最后让我们来看看效果如何,上图: ? ? 最后上源码DEMO:下载地址

4K80
  • Android 应用开发】Android - 按钮组件详解

    Button按钮用法 背景可设置 : Button按钮组件可以使用android:background属性设置按钮组件的背景颜色, 图片; 1....; -- item属性 : 设置按下与送开时的图片; -- 按钮按下 : item的属性android:state_pressed 为true的时候, 按钮按下, 反之按钮抬起; -- 按钮资源 : item...的android:drawable属性代表按钮显示的背景图片; 如何实现 : 在selector跟标签下定义两个item, 其中android:pressed_state一个为true, 一个为false..., 分别代表按钮按下和抬起, 为每个item设置一个android:drawable资源, 即可实现按钮点击切换图片的Drawable资源; 代码示例 :  <?...-- 开关按钮 : android:thumb, 值为int, 即R.id的资源, 设置开关的按钮; -- 开关轨道 : android:track, 值为int, 即R.id的资源, 设置开关的轨道

    1.2K30

    Android之复合按钮CompoundButton

    有些开发者看到这个可能会有些一头雾水,但其实CompoundButton是抽象的复合按钮,因为是抽象类,所以不能直接使用。...实际开发中用的是CompoundButton类的几个派生类,主要有复选框CheckBox、单选按钮RadioButton以及开关按钮Switch,这些派生类都可以使用Compound的属性和方法。...CompoundButton在布局文件中主要有如下两个属性: checked:指定按钮的勾选状态,true表示勾选,false表示未勾选。默认未勾选。 button:指定左侧勾选图标的图形。...CompoundButton在代码中可以使用下面4种方法进行设置 setChecked:设置按钮的勾选状态 setButtonDrawable:设置左侧勾选图标的图形 setOnCheckedChangeListener...:设置勾选状态变化的监听器 isChecked:判断按钮是否勾选 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/133919.html原文链接:https

    1K10

    如何使用SASS编写可重用的CSS

    这意味着为了理解如何操作引导代码而学习Sass是非常有帮助的,而不是覆盖代码(这是大多数开发人员的定制方法)。理解Sass可以更好地理解源代码级别的工具。...我们还将通过演示示例来了解为什么要使用这些预处理程序,演示如何将样式划分为更小的特定组件,而不必强迫用户下载大量不需要的CSS文件。...Mixins SCSS 的另一个了不起的特性是它能够将可重用的样式打包在一起,并允许根据需要将样式导入到另一个样式块中,从而减少代码中的冗余。...如果我们想创建一个绿色的按钮,那么就可以使用以下代码: .button-green { @include button(green); } 你可能会好奇如果在定义mixin时定义了参数,...none; color: #fff; background: green; } 函数 SCSS 中的函数是 SASS 功能的重要组成部分,它们允许我们定义可在整个样式表中重用的复杂操作

    7.7K20
    领券